Exploring the Limitless Potential of Autonomous Drones

Introduction:

In recent years, autonomous drones have emerged as a groundbreaking technology with the potential to revolutionize various industries. These unmanned aerial vehicles (UAVs) are equipped with advanced sensors, artificial intelligence, and machine learning algorithms that enable them to operate independently, without human intervention. This article explores the limitless potential of autonomous drones and the impact they can have on different sectors.

1. Advancements in Autonomous Drone Technology:

The rapid advancements in technology have paved the way for the development of autonomous drones with enhanced capabilities. These UAVs are equipped with high-resolution cameras, LiDAR sensors, GPS systems, and obstacle detection algorithms. This allows them to navigate complex environments, avoid obstacles, and capture detailed aerial imagery with precision. Moreover, the integration of artificial intelligence and machine learning algorithms enables autonomous drones to analyze data in real-time and make intelligent decisions.

2. Applications in Agriculture:

One of the most promising applications of autonomous drones is in the field of agriculture. These UAVs can be used for crop monitoring, precision agriculture, and pesticide spraying. Equipped with multispectral cameras, autonomous drones can capture detailed images of crops, allowing farmers to identify areas that require attention. By analyzing this data, farmers can optimize irrigation, fertilization, and pest control, leading to increased crop yields and reduced costs.

3. Search and Rescue Operations:

Autonomous drones have the potential to revolutionize search and rescue operations. Equipped with thermal cameras and advanced sensors, these UAVs can quickly locate missing persons in vast areas, even in challenging terrains. The ability to fly autonomously and cover large distances makes them invaluable tools for emergency responders. Additionally, autonomous drones can transmit real-time video feeds, providing crucial information to rescue teams and enabling them to make informed decisions.

4. Infrastructure Inspection:

Traditionally, infrastructure inspection has been a time-consuming and costly process. However, autonomous drones can significantly streamline this task. Equipped with high-resolution cameras and LiDAR sensors, these UAVs can capture detailed imagery of bridges, buildings, and power lines. By analyzing this data, engineers can identify structural defects, corrosion, or any other potential issues. This allows for proactive maintenance, reducing the risk of accidents and ensuring the longevity of infrastructure.

5. Delivery Services:

Autonomous drones have the potential to revolutionize the delivery industry. Companies like Amazon and Google have already started experimenting with drone delivery services. These UAVs can navigate through urban environments, avoiding obstacles and delivering packages to customers’ doorsteps within minutes. With the ability to bypass traffic congestion, autonomous drones can significantly reduce delivery times and costs, making them an attractive option for e-commerce companies.

6. Environmental Monitoring:

Autonomous drones can play a crucial role in environmental monitoring and conservation efforts. Equipped with specialized sensors, these UAVs can collect data on air quality, water pollution, and wildlife populations. By analyzing this data, scientists can gain valuable insights into the impact of human activities on the environment. Autonomous drones can also be used to monitor deforestation, detect illegal activities, and support wildlife conservation efforts.

7. Security and Surveillance:

Autonomous drones can enhance security and surveillance operations in various sectors. Equipped with high-resolution cameras and facial recognition algorithms, these UAVs can monitor large areas, detect suspicious activities, and provide real-time video feeds to security personnel. This technology can be particularly beneficial in critical infrastructure protection, border surveillance, and event security, ensuring public safety and preventing potential threats.
